Discover the Power of Vinegar: How to effectively eradicate mites in your chicken coop

Vinegar is a common household remedy for treating mite infestations in chicken coops. Its acidic properties are believed to effectively kill mites on contact. However, caution should be taken when using vinegar as it may not provide complete eradication of mites.

7 Effective Ways to Eliminate Mice from Your Chicken Coop

Mice in the chicken coop can be a nuisance and a health hazard. To get rid of them, make sure to keep the coop clean, remove any food sources, seal up entry points, and set traps in strategic locations. With a little bit of effort, you can keep your chickens safe and sound from these unwanted pests.
